Lukoil paid over $60m to Iraqi Govt in 2020

By John Lee. Russian oil company Lukoil has published details of its payments made during the financial year ended 31 December 2020 in favor of the government of Iraq: The Dhi Qar Oil Company (DQOC) [Thiqar Oil Company] received 1,963 million Russian Rubles [$26.9 million] in respect of the Block 10 field; The General Commission […]

Investment: Iraqi Cabinet Approves New City near Baghdad Airport

By John Lee. At their regular Cabinet meeting on Tuesday, Iraq's Council of Ministers approved the establishment of a new city around Baghdad International Airport (BIAP). The new city will be called Rafael [Rafeel], and it will cover 10,600 acres. The cabinet added that, "it will be available for investment opportunities, provided that the land […]

Denmark Donates another $8m to Iraq

The United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) in Iraq welcomes an additional DKK 50.3 million (US$8 million) contribution from the Government of Denmark to its flagship Funding Facility for Stabilization (FFS). The funding will support the safe return of people in areas liberated from ISIL in Iraq by rehabilitating critical infrastructure, creating livelihoods and building social […]
